Well, it's a good news bad news scenario, so first the good news:
Good News: We road tuned the SST for a while today. First, did normal 'street driving' tuning. Car running phenomenal. Second, did one or two low psi boost runs to tune the primary to secondary fuel pump and injector transition. Third, did about 10-12 6 psi/750hp 1st/2nd gear runs to dial in secondary circuit. Shifting at 7200 rpm. The car ran flawlessly and was surprisingly quick given the tire limitations we have. Bad News: The transmission has never felt right since day 1 and today proved it. It destroyed itself after those simple runs. Tranny was not overheated accoriding to the CompuShift computer. We were taking off in first gear and it just went away. Without that, the SST was going to be on a transport next week and home for Pony Wars. The takeaway is that the SST is a blast to drive. From docile to an animal with a quick twist. The rollcage is so integrated you barely notice it and the car suspension is very tight. The car is very controllable when the power comes on. It is a smooth, violent feeling. The sounds is really cool too. Between the turbos exhaust and Blow off valves it is quite the symphony.. Anyway, I have a few so-so videos since I had no idea the tranny was going to toast itself but there is something from the driver's viewpoint. A special thanks to Cali_Camaro for coming out to check it out. I was going to take him out for a ride when he came back, but the tranny ate it before he got back. Sorry dude... I will be out again shortly. Thanks for continued support you guys. Without you I would have lost my mind a while back... -B Last edited by speedster; 09-29-2011 at 06:03 PM. |
